Restless :: Restless (a.) Never resting; unquiet; uneasy; continually moving; as, a restless child..
Restless :: Restless (a.) Not satisfied to be at rest or in peace; averse to repose or quiet; eager for change; discontented; as, restless schemers; restless ambition; restless subjects..
